linux-mmc.vger.kernel.org archive mirror
 help / color / mirror / Atom feed
From: Stefan Roese <stefan.roese@gmail.com>
To: Michael Trimarchi <michael@amarulasolutions.com>,
	Sebastian Reichel <sre@ring0.de>
Cc: Balaji T K <balajitk@ti.com>,
	Linux OMAP Mailing List <linux-omap@vger.kernel.org>,
	linux-mmc@vger.kernel.org
Subject: Re: SD card timeout problems on Nokia N900 (omap_hsmmc on OMAP3)
Date: Wed, 26 Feb 2014 07:55:46 +0100	[thread overview]
Message-ID: <530D8FF2.3070100@gmail.com> (raw)
In-Reply-To: <CAOf5uwn0sziBhE9edyiVqj8MUTidbX19YhgDsgikn5VLbx0B7A@mail.gmail.com>

Hi Sebastian,

On 26.02.2014 07:02, Michael Trimarchi wrote:
> Hi Sebastian
>
> On Wed, Feb 26, 2014 at 12:47 AM, Sebastian Reichel <sre@ring0.de> wrote:
>> Hi,
>>
>> I have problems with the SD-card initialization on my Nokia N900
>> using a 3.14-rc1 based kernel in DT boot mode. The bug is can be
>> circumvented by changing the kernel slightly (e.g. remove some DT
>> nodes or mark them as disabled). So the SD card's timeout problems
>> seem to derive from kernel timing problems. I'm pretty sure, that
>> the problems are not originating from a broken SD card, since
>>
>>   1. The SD card worked quite good before and still does depending
>>      on unrelated DTS changes (=> loading less drivers).
>>   2. The SD card works flawlessly on my notebook using a USB adapter
>>   3. Another SD card showed the same problem
>>
>> I tried to git bisect the problem, but I just get shown some
>> unrelated driver additions.
>>
>> Anyways, this is the error I get during boot:
>>
>> [    3.896820] mmc0: mmc_rescan_try_freq: trying to init card at 400000 Hz
>> ...
>> [    5.956237] mmc0: error -110 whilst initialising SD card
>>
>
> Are you sure that some subsystem that you deactivate don't change
> pin muxing setting? Can you check in the broken system if the pins of the sdcard
> are correctly muxed? Does it happen even if you change the sdcard?

Did you try to add this patch series:

http://www.spinics.net/lists/linux-omap/msg103264.html

Without it I'm also having problems with MMC detection on some OMAP3 
based boards.

Balaji, what is the status of this patch series? Are there any chances 
that it will be included in v3.14?

Thanks,
Stefan


  reply	other threads:[~2014-02-26  6:55 UTC|newest]

Thread overview: 5+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2014-02-25 23:47 SD card timeout problems on Nokia N900 (omap_hsmmc on OMAP3) Sebastian Reichel
2014-02-26  6:02 ` Michael Trimarchi
2014-02-26  6:55   ` Stefan Roese [this message]
2014-02-26  8:44     ` Balaji T K
2014-02-26 17:03       ` Tony Lindgren

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=530D8FF2.3070100@gmail.com \
    --to=stefan.roese@gmail.com \
    --cc=balajitk@ti.com \
    --cc=linux-mmc@vger.kernel.org \
    --cc=linux-omap@vger.kernel.org \
    --cc=michael@amarulasolutions.com \
    --cc=sre@ring0.de \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).